Mixtures consist of two or more substances that retain their individual properties. A solution is a homogeneous mixture where the components are uniformly distributed at the molecular level. A solution has a solute dissolved in a solvent. The ability of a substance to dissolve, or solubility, depends on factors like the nature of the solute and solvent, temperature, and pressure. Solubility generally increases with temperature for solids and decreases with temperature for gases, and increases with pressure for gases according to Henry's Law.

The document discusses the development of internal soiling test methods for photovoltaic modules. It describes three potential test methods: the Taber oscillating test for abrasion resistance, the dust settling test to evaluate dust accumulation, and transmission measurements using a spectrometer or pyranometer to quantify the effect of soiling on glass. Preliminary results show the Taber and dust settling tests can distinguish soiling performance of different coatings, and transmission can be accurately measured with a pyranometer at short distances from the glass. Further validation of lab tests against outdoor performance is still needed.

The document discusses key concepts relating to temperature and heat, including:
- Temperature is a measure of the average kinetic energy of particles in an object. When matter is heated, its atoms and molecules move faster.
- Heat flows spontaneously from warmer to cooler objects due to differences in average particle kinetic energy. The energy that transfers between objects due to a temperature difference is called heat.
- Thermal equilibrium is reached when objects come to share a common temperature, with equal average kinetic energies per particle. A thermometer measures temperature by coming into thermal equilibrium with its surroundings.
1) PVsyst introduced a new framework to simulate bifacial PV systems by modeling the additional backside irradiance from ground reflections.
2) The approach calculates direct and diffuse light reaching the ground, and the backside acceptance of scattered light using view factors.
3) Initial results for a 90 kWp shed installation in Geneva show a 4-10% bifacial gain depending on the ground albedo. Further validation with measurements is still needed.
